Abstract
This chapter outlines the anatomy, variations of normal anatomy, and pathology of upper extremity arteriography. Included in this chapter are a discussion of large vessel occlusive disease, Takyasu's disease, Giant Cell Arteritis, trauma, and small vessel occlusive disease. Specific discussion of selected entities, such as Berger's disease, Hypothenar Hammer syndrome, and neoplasms, are also included.
